Jak zabezpieczyć stronę WordPress i tworzyć kopie zapasowe?

Czas czytania: 2 minuty
Bezpieczeństwo strony Wordpress

Spis treści:

Bezpieczeństwo strony internetowej opartej na WordPressie to priorytet dla każdego właściciela witryny. Włamania, ataki DDoS czy utrata danych mogą zdarzyć się w każdej chwili, dlatego warto podjąć działania prewencyjne. W tym artykule omówimy, jak skutecznie zabezpieczyć stronę WordPress oraz jak tworzyć i zarządzać kopiami zapasowymi.

Aktualizacje WordPressa, motywów i wtyczek

Jednym z najprostszych sposobów na zabezpieczenie strony jest regularne aktualizowanie:

  • WordPress Core: Nowe wersje systemu często zawierają poprawki bezpieczeństwa.

  • Motywy: Używaj aktualnych wersji motywów, aby uniknąć luk w zabezpieczeniach.

  • Wtyczki: Usuwaj nieużywane wtyczki i regularnie aktualizuj te, które są aktywne.

Możesz również włączyć automatyczne aktualizacje w panelu administracyjnym WordPress.

Używanie silnych haseł i zarządzanie użytkownikami

  • Silne hasła: Każdy użytkownik powinien korzystać z unikalnego i trudnego do odgadnięcia hasła.

  • Ogranicz liczbę administratorów: Minimalizuj liczbę użytkowników z pełnym dostępem.

  • Dwuskładnikowe uwierzytelnianie (2FA): Wdrożenie dodatkowego etapu logowania zwiększa poziom bezpieczeństwa.

Wtyczki takie jak Wordfence Security lub iThemes Security mogą pomóc w implementacji tych funkcji.

Wordfence jako wtyczka dla bezpieczeństwa stron WordPress

Zmiana domyślnego adresu logowania

Domyślny adres logowania do WordPressa to /wp-login.php lub /wp-admin. Hakerzy często atakują te ścieżki metodą brute force. Możesz zmienić adres logowania za pomocą wtyczek, np.:

  • WPS Hide Login – umożliwia zmianę adresu logowania na dowolny.
  • iThemes Security – oferuje dodatkowe funkcje ochrony logowania.

Zmiana domyślnego URL logowania znacząco utrudnia atakującym dostęp do panelu administratora.

Zabezpieczenie WordPressa poprzez plik .htaccess

Plik .htaccess może pomóc w ochronie logowania poprzez:

Ograniczenie dostępu do wp-login.php tylko dla wybranych IP.
Blokadę dostępu do katalogu wp-admin z zewnętrznych lokalizacji.

Przykładowa reguła w .htaccess:

Order Deny,Allow,
Deny from all
Allow from 123.456.789.000

Ochrona przed atakami typu brute force

Aby zapobiec nieautoryzowanym próbom logowania:

  • Limit logowań: Użyj wtyczki do ograniczenia liczby nieudanych prób logowania.

  • Zmień domyślny adres logowania: Przeniesienie panelu logowania z /wp-admin na niestandardowy adres zmniejsza ryzyko ataku.

Certyfikat SSL i HTTPS

Instalacja certyfikatu SSL jest kluczowa dla ochrony danych przesyłanych między użytkownikami a serwerem. Większość dostawców hostingu oferuje darmowe certyfikaty SSL, które można aktywować z poziomu panelu administracyjnego.

Regularne kopie zapasowe

Tworzenie kopii zapasowych jest niezbędne, aby w razie problemów przywrócić stronę do wcześniejszego stanu:

  • Hosting: Wielu dostawców hostingu oferuje automatyczne kopie zapasowe.

  • Wtyczki do kopii zapasowych: Popularne wtyczki, takie jak UpdraftPlus, BackupBuddy czy Jetpack, umożliwiają tworzenie kopii zapasowych plików i bazy danych.

Monitorowanie i skanowanie strony

Ciągły monitoring oraz aktualizacje strony internetowej pomogą zachować odpowiedni poziom bezpieczeństwa strony. 

Podsumowanie

Bezpieczeństwo strony WordPress to proces ciągły, który wymaga regularnych działań prewencyjnych. Aktualizacje, silne hasła, certyfikat SSL i regularne kopie zapasowe to podstawowe kroki, które zapewnią ochronę Twojej witryny. Pamiętaj, że im wcześniej wdrożysz te praktyki, tym większa szansa na uniknięcie poważnych problemów w przyszłości.

Przeczytaj także